Karbon
Karbon is a vector drawing application, part of KOffice, the KDE office suite. www.koffice.org -
Inkscape
Inkscape is a free vector graphics editor based on the S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) format. It is available for Windows, Linux and Mac OS X. inkscape.org -
Sculptris
(Mac, Windows) Sculptris is a free digital sculpting application maintained by Pixologic, the company behind ZBrush. It is an ideal way for starting learn digital sculpting. pixologic.com -
Skencil (Linux)
Available for GNU/Linux and other UNIX-compatible systems, Skencil incorporates all the stadard vector-editing tools plus a number of advanced features. www.skencil.org -
Blender
Blender is a free open source 3D content creation suite, available for Windows, Mac OS X and Linux and released under the GNU General Public License. www.blender.org -
DrawBerry (Mac)
DrawBerry is a free vector graphics editor for Mac OS X, easy to use and compatibl with Inkascape. www.apple.com -
GIMP
Windows / MAC OSX / Linux – GIMP is a free fully-featured image editing software, developed and supported by a wide community. www.gimp.org -
Mischief-Free
(Mac OSX, Windows) Mischief-Free is a free drawing/sketching app based on the proprietary Adaptively Sampled Distance Fields (ADFs) technology that allows to have a vector-like drawing quality with infinite canvas and zooming capabilities. Compared to the commercial version, the free version lacks some presets, a full color palette, layers, and can’t export to PSD files. www.madewithmischief.com -
Verve Painter
(Windows) Verve Painter is a free, experimental application with a GL-based shader paint engine that simulates real fluid dynamics. www.taron.de -
Krita
(Windows, Linux) Krita is a free digital painting and illustration application offering CMYK support, HDR painting, perspective grids, dockers, filters, painting assistants, and other advanced features. krita.org -
Autodesk Fusion 360
Fusion 360 connects your entire product development process in a single cloud-based platform that works on both Mac and PC. Free for students and educators, startups and hobbyists. www.autodesk.com
